
Black Stars' loss to Japan and South Korea will affect rankings - Sam Johnson
[Ghana Soccernet - Ghana] - 19/11/2025
Former Ghana defender Sam Johnson has expressed concern over the Black Stars’ winless Asian tour, warning that back-to-back losses could affect the nation’s FIFA ranking ahead of the 2026 World Cup.Ghana suffered a 2–0 defeat to Japan, followed by a 1–0 loss to South Korea, leaving the (…)
